New to the market this fantastic two bedroom, two bathroom apartment situated in private gated development. Millennium Harbour is located near the Banks of the River Thames, is highly sought after, with 24 hour concierge and immaculately landscaped gardens. Property is located on the first floor, and comprises of large bright reception, with Juliet balcony, separate kitchen with integrated appliances including water softener. There are two large double bedrooms with fitted wardrobes with the principal bedroom offering en-suite facilities and family bathroom. Added benefit of residents only gym and spa and allocated parking. There is an abundance of transport links readily available in the area. The afore mentioned Canary Wharf station and Herons Quay DLR station are easily reached from Millennium Harbour providing a quick commute to Bank, City Airport, Stratford or West London. Westferry road also has regular bus services for those looking to explore the Isle of Dogs or head up to Mile End station for access to the Central Line.
Our agency will not progress an application until the holding deposit has been paid and an application form is completed and returned by the applicant(s). To avoid unnecessary delays, it’s important that you return your application form(s) within 48 hours.
The holding deposit is the equivalent of one week’s rent, which once paid, is offset against the total balance due.
A tenancy cannot be completed until the agreed first month’s rent and bond are paid in full. On occasions, the Landlord may request a guarantor in order to offer a tenancy subject to referencing. The holding deposit is non-refundable should following referencing, it is discovered that key material facts have been omitted or prove false which then leads to the Landlord declining your application.
By paying the holding deposit, the property you have reserved will be taken off the market and all future viewings cancelled, and it is therefore deemed fair that the tenant will receive no refund should they later decide not to take up the tenancy or fail to move in on the agreed proposed check in date.
If the Landlord decides against proceeding with the tenancy, the tenant will receive a full refund of all monies paid.
